3.2.2 Are RX-IQ signal waveforms and levels correct?
Measurements can be done with an oscilloscope, a probe and signal generator.
GSM receiver has to be active before RX IQ-signals can be measured. Procedure is explained in
section “GSM RX chain activation for manual measurements”.
Apply –70 dBm RF signal from a signal generator to the module jig antenna connector and use
following frequencies:
- EGSM900: 942.46771 MHz (Channel 37)
- GSM1800: 1842.86771 MHz (Channel 700)
- GSM1900: 1960.06771 MHz (Channel 661)
Remember to change correct RX channels also to Phoenix “RF controls” window!
Check RX I and RX Q -signals in following test points:
- RX I (positive): Connect the probe to test point J7508
- RX I (negative): Connect the probe to test point J7509
- RX Q (positive): Connect the probe to test point J7510
- RX Q (negative): Connect the probe to test point J7511
The correct RX IQ-signal is shown in figure
6.5.6 "GSM RX IQ (DC Offset 0.4 V)". Level of all four IQ-
signals should be about the same and RX IQ-signal frequency should be 67.71 kHz (lower detail
figure). The phase shift between I- and Q-signals should be 90 degrees.

3.2.2.2 RFBUS signals ok?
GSM receiver has to be active before RFBUS signals can be measured. Procedure is explained in
section “GSM RX chain activation for manual measurements”. Also WCDMA/GSM transmitter and
WCDMA receiver activation can be used for the measurement but then RFBUS -signals don’t
necessarily look like in figures mentioned below.
Measurements can be performed with an oscilloscope and a probe. Check all five RF BUS signals:
- RFBUSDAT: Connect the probe to J7504. Typical RFBUSDAT -signal is shown in figures in section
6.5.9.3 “RFBUSDAT (GSM RX)”.
